Almond Flour Chocolate Chip Cookies

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ups almond flour
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 3/4 cup light brown sugar, packed
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 2 large eggs, room temperature
  •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350?F (175?C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together almond flour, baking soda,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, mix melted butter, brown sugar, and vanilla until smooth. Add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.
  4. Gradually combine the dry ingredients with the wet mixture until just mixed. Fold in chocolate chips.
  5. Scoop tablespoon-sized dough balls onto the prepared baking sheets about two inches apart.
  6. Bake for 10-12 minutes or until edges are golden brown. Cool on sheets for a few minutes before transferring to wire racks.
